Michael -----Original Message----- From: Joop [mailto:[EMAIL PROTECTED] Sent: Tuesday, 25 September, 2007 09:24 To: Peer Michael Cc: rt-users@lists.bestpractical.com Subject: Re: [rt-users] Oracle and special German characters Peer Michael wrote: > Hello! > We are testing RT with oracle database. Everything works fine, but I > have problems with special German characters. RT doesn't show this > characters in the right mode. He substitute this characters with other > characters. > Does someone of you has any experience with RT and oracle? > We are using: > rt-3.4.5 > oracle 9i > DBIx::SearchBuilder v1.45 I added/replaced the following to my /etc/int.d/apache2, about the 4-5 line from above: ENV="env -i LANG=C PATH=/usr/local/bin:/usr/bin:/bin NLS_LANG=AMERICAN_AMERICA.UTF8" The added stuff is about NLS_LANG, adjust to your database settings.
